Endanger the safety of any person on the Emmanuel campus. Result in the defacement or destruction of property owned or leased by Emmanuel Deny or infringe upon the rights or result in harassment of other students, faculty, staff, or guests of the Emmanuel community; Disrupt or interfere (by volume, number of participants or banners, placards, leaflets or other types of written message) with College activities including but not limited to teaching, research, administration, resident students right to sleep and study, campus services, discipline, organized and/or sponsored events, and operation and maintenance of any property owned or controlled by Emmanuel. Obstruct pedestrian movement or vehicular traffic on the campus or Emmanuel property owned or leased off campus. Deny or obstruct use of offices or any facilities used by students, faculty, staff or guests.

Only members of the Emmanuel community are permitted to organize and lead a demonstration. Any violation of this policy will be considered a violation of the Student Code of Conduct and will be actionable to sanctions imposed in accordance with the judicial procedures of Emmanuel College.
